Also, what's wrong with the plot? why is it "so bad"? not that i ever care about the plot on anything, i'm in for the direction/pacing on every show.

When a show fails completely at the suspension of disbelief then the plot/storytelling is just sub-par. Every standard trope in the book was used without having any sense of cohesion.  Loose ends weren't tied, erratic behavior stayed without plausible explanation, in-universe rules didn't make sense anymore, a hasty resolution that came from a shoddy build-up, etc etc.... Shu had what, 3 heroic BSOD's? Gai's character was non-sensical ... actually most of the characters were.

Thus all in all a complete mess
